1. Unpack the screen and accessories carefully and verify that all the parts are present.
2. Find the ideal location for the screen, and ensure there is enough clearance above it for the fabric to roll up.
3. Using a stud finder, locate the ceiling joists or wall studs where the mounting brackets need to be attached.
4. Mark the location of the mounting brackets on the wall or ceiling, then drill holes and attach the brackets using screws.
5. Install the motorized roller mechanism onto the mounting brackets and make sure it is level and secure.
6. Attach the screen fabric to the roller and test the motor to ensure its working correctly.
7. Once the screen is working satisfactorily, adjust the screen settings as needed for optimal viewing and then enjoy your new home theater setup.

Its worth keeping in mind that in some cases, you may need the assistance of a professional electrician or installer to complete the process safely and correctly.

Step 1: Choose the Right Location

The first and foremost step is to choose the right location for your motorized projector screen. You need to identify a wall that has enough space to accommodate your screen size. Also, keep in mind that your motorized screen will require power and a control switch, so make sure that you choose a location where you can easily access a plug point.

Step 2: Select the Screen Size and Type

The next step is to determine the screen size and type that you want to install in your home theater room. You can choose from various screen materials, such as matte white, gray, or micro-perforated acoustically transparent screens. The screen size should be decided based on the viewing distance and projector brightness. You can use an online calculator to determine the appropriate screen size for your projector and room dimensions.

Step 3: Install the Mounting Brackets

Once you have selected the screen size and location, its time to install the mounting brackets. The mounting brackets should be securely attached to the wall studs, and they should be level and square to ensure that the screen is perfectly aligned.

Step 4: Install the Motorized Screen

After the mounting brackets are securely installed, its time to attach the motorized screen. Follow the manufacturers instructions carefully and ensure that the motorized screen is aligned perfectly with the mounting brackets. Connect the power cord and control switch to the screen and test its operation.

Step 5: Fine-tune the Screen Settings

Finally, fine-tune the screen settings to ensure optimal brightness, color, and contrast for your projector. You may need to adjust the screen height and angle to eliminate any distortion or keystone effect. You can also use an audio calibration kit to fine-tune the acoustics of your home theater room.
